A vivid snapshot of Paris on a single, bustling Saturday in June 1891, this work plunges listeners into the whirl of society’s most talked‑about events. From the glitter of garden‑party receptions at the English embassy to the electric atmosphere of a Grand‑Prix horse race, the narrative stitches together theatrical premieres, diplomatic balls, and spontaneous street humor with a brisk, witty cadence.
Amid the revelry, a charismatic general, scarred yet undeterred, embodies the era’s mix of bravado and melancholy, while the chatter of ordinary Parisians about jockeys and jockey‑names adds a lively, almost documentary texture. The piece captures the city’s pulse—its weather‑filled speculations, the buzz of a rumored royal visit, and the playful satire of contemporary press—offering a rich, immersive portrait of a week that shone brightly before fading into history.
